Background: Selection of second-line therapy in Crohn’s disease (CD) patients after failure of first-line TNFα-inhibitor (TNFi) therapy to optimise outcomes remains challenging in real-world clinical practice. Objectives: This study aimed to provide real-world outcomes of CD patients who failed first-line TNFi therapy and switched to either another TNFi or to a biologic with a different mechanism of action. Patients were stratified as to whether they switched because of primary non-response or secondary loss of response to initial TNFi. Design: Retrospective cohort study. Methods: CD patients whose first biologic therapy was a TNFi and switched to another biologic therapy between 26 August 2015 and 31 March 2021 were identified in records held by the UK IBD Registry. Patients were enrolled at study sites, and data were validated by clinical teams. Patients were grouped as within-class switchers (WCS) if their second-line (index) biologic therapy was another TNFi, or out-of-class switchers (OCS) if their index therapy was vedolizumab or ustekinumab. Patients were followed up for at least 1 year. Time to drug discontinuation and outcomes at 1 year after index therapy start were analysed using Cox regression and binary logistic regression models, before and after baseline covariate adjustment through inverse probability of treatment weighting. Results: A total of 180 adult CD patients were included in the study. OCS were less likely to discontinue index therapy in both unweighted analysis (hazard ratio (HR): 0.64, 95% confidence interval (CI): 0.42–0.96, p = 0.03) and weighted analysis (HR: 0.58, 95% CI: 0.38–0.90, p = 0.01), and more likely to show index drug persistence at 1 year in both unweighted analysis (adjusted odds ratio (aOR): 3.66, 95% CI: 1.81–7.67, p < 0.001) and weighted analysis (aOR: 3.95, 95% CI: 2.04–7.89, p < 0.001). These findings were consistent across all secondary endpoints of steroid-free and/or surgery-free index drug survival at 1 year. Conclusion: Patients switching from a TNFi to either vedolizumab or ustekinumab exhibited significantly higher rates of drug persistence compared to those switching to another TNFi, particularly among those experiencing primary non-response to the initial TNFi.
Objective This nationwide retrospective chart review study assessed ustekinumab treatment persistence and clinical outcomes of ustekinumab treatment in Finnish patients with ulcerative colitis in a real-world setting. Methods Data was collected retrospectively until April 2022 from patient charts for all patients with ulcerative colitis who started ustekinumab between September 2019 and December 2021 in 16 Finnish inflammatory bowel disease centers. The primary outcomes were persistence on ustekinumab and clinical remission/steroid-free clinical remission, defined as partial Mayo score <3 and a combined stool frequency and rectal bleeding subscore of ≤1 at 16 weeks and 1 year. Results The study included 221 patients with an average follow-up of 14.7 months and a median disease duration of 5.5 years. Disease status was endoscopically evaluated as severely active in more than 91% of the patients at baseline. Treatment persistence was 87% at 16 weeks and 63% at 1 year. The clinical/steroid-free remission rate was 49%/46% at 16 weeks and 68%/62% at 52 weeks, respectively. Decreases in fecal calprotectin and partial Mayo scores were observed. Concomitant corticosteroid use decreased from 60% at baseline to 28% at 16 weeks and to 16% at 1 year during ustekinumab maintenance therapy. Antibodies to ustekinumab were detected in very few patients (<5, <21%), and discontinuation was observed due to adverse effects even less frequently (<5, <6%). Conclusion This real-world study demonstrated that ustekinumab has sustained efficacy in the treatment of ulcerative colitis in a real-world setting.
Background: Biologic agents have demonstrated efficacy in treating ulcerative colitis (UC); however, treatment failure to tumor necrosis factor inhibitors (TNFi) is common in the real world. Data on preferential sequencing in clinical practice after failure remain limited. Objectives: This study aimed to evaluate real-world outcomes of patients cycling to TNFis or switching to non-TNFi biologics following first-line failure with TNFis. Design: Retrospective cohort study in Germany. Methods: Adult patients with UC were identified using administrative claims data from 1 May 2014 to 30 June 2022 provided by a statutory sickness fund. Patients newly initiating first-line therapy with TNFis and then switching to another agent were identified. Patients were defined as within-class switched (WCS), if they cycled to another TNFi, or outside-class switchers (OCS), if they switched to a non-TNFi biologic [ustekinumab (UST) or vedolizumab (VDZ)] and followed from index (switch date) to death, insurance end, or study end on 30 June 2022. Inverse probability of treatment weighting (IPTW) was performed to adjust for differences in baseline characteristics between groups, and weighted Cox regression models were used to compare primary (time to discontinuation and second treatment switch) and secondary outcomes (corticosteroid-free drug survival). Results: We identified 166 patients initiating TNFis and switching to a subsequent treatment (mean age: 42.9 years, 49.4% female). Following IPTW, there were 71 and 76 patients in the WCS and OCS groups, respectively. Compared to OCS, WCS were more likely to discontinue the new therapy [hazard ratio (HR), 1.82, 95% confidence interval (CI), 1.14–2.89, p = 0.012], and switch a second time (HR, 3.46, 95% CI, 1.89–6.36, p < 0.001). Moreover, WCS showed an increased likelihood of initiating prolonged corticosteroid therapy (HR, 1.42, 95% CI, 0.77–2.59, p = 0.260); however, the results were not significant. Conclusion: Following first-line TNFi failure, this study suggests that real-world outcomes among patients with UC are less favorable when cycling to another TNFi, compared to switching to a non-TNFi such as UST or VDZ.
Purpose The aim of this study was to investigate the burden of disease among a real-world cohort of patients with prevalent Crohn’s disease (CD) in Germany. Methods We conducted a retrospective cohort analysis using administrative claims data from the German AOK PLUS health insurance fund. Continuously insured patients with a CD diagnosis between 01 October 2014 and 31 December 2018 were selected and followed for at least 12 months or longer until death or end of data availability on 31 December 2019. Medication use (biologics, immunosuppressants (IMS), steroids, 5-aminosalicylic acid) was assessed sequentially in the follow-up period. Among patients with no IMS or biologics (advanced therapy), we investigated indicators of active disease and corticosteroid use. Results Overall, 9284 prevalent CD patients were identified. Within the study period, 14.7% of CD patients were treated with biologics and 11.6% received IMS. Approximately 47% of all prevalent CD patients had mild disease, defined as no advanced therapy and signs of disease activity. Of 6836 (73.6%) patients who did not receive advanced therapy in the follow-up period, 36.3% showed signs of active disease; 40.1% used corticosteroids (including oral budesonide), with 9.9% exhibiting steroid dependency (≥ 1 prescription every 3 months for at least 12 months) in the available follow-up. Conclusions This study suggests that there remains a large burden of disease among patients who do not receive IMS or biologics in the real world in Germany. A revision of treatment algorithms of patients in this setting according to the latest guidelines may improve patient outcomes.
OBJECTIVES:Medical emergencies in psychiatric inpatients are challenging due to the model of care and limited medical resources. The study aims were to determine the triggers and outcomes of a medical emergency team (MET) call in psychiatric wards, and the risk factors for MET activation and mortality.DESIGN:Retrospective multisite cohort study.SETTING:Psychiatry units colocated with acute medical services at three major metropolitan hospitals in Melbourne, Australia.PARTICIPANTS:We studied 487 adult inpatients who experienced a total of 721 MET calls between January 2015 and January 2020. Patients were relatively young (mean age, 45 years) and had few medical comorbidities, but a high prevalence of smoking, excessive alcohol intake and illicit drug use.OUTCOME MEASURES:We performed a descriptive analysis of the triggers and outcomes (transfer rates, investigations, final diagnosis) of MET calls. We used logistic regression to determine the factors associated with the primary outcome of inpatient mortality, and the secondary outcome of the need for specific medical treatment compared with simple observation.RESULTS:The most common MET triggers were a reduced Glasgow Coma Scale, tachycardia and hypotension, and 49% of patients required transfer. The most frequent diagnosis was a drug adverse effect or toxidrome, followed by infection and dehydration. There was a strong association between a leave of absence and MET calls, tachycardia and the final diagnosis of drug adverse effects. Mortality occurred in 3% after MET calls. Several baseline and MET clinical variables were associated with mortality but a model with age (per 10 years, OR 1.61, 95% CI 1.29 to 2.01) and hypoxia (OR 3.59, 95% CI 1.43 to 9.04) independently predicted mortality.CONCLUSION:Vigilance is required in patients returning from day leave, and drug adverse effects remain a challenging problem in psychiatric units. Hypoxic older patients with cardiovascular comorbidity have a higher risk of death.
The use of antipsychotic medications is associated with side effects, but the occurrence of severe tachycardia (heart rate ≥ 130 per minute) is not well described. The aim of this study was to determine the frequency and strength of the association between antipsychotic use and severe tachycardia in an inpatient population of patients with mental illness, while considering factors which may contribute to tachycardia. We retrospectively analyzed data from 636 Medical Emergency Team (MET) calls occurring in 449 psychiatry inpatients in three metropolitan hospitals co-located with acute medical services, and used mixed-effects logistic regression to model the association between severe tachycardia and antipsychotic use. The median age of patients was 42 years and 39% had a diagnosis of schizophrenia or psychotic disorder. Among patients who experienced MET calls, the use of second-generation (atypical) antipsychotics was commonly encountered (70%), but the use of first-generation (conventional) antipsychotics was less prevalent (10%). Severe tachycardia was noted in 22% of all MET calls, and sinus tachycardia was the commonest cardiac rhythm. After adjusting for age, anticholinergic medication use, temperature >38 °C and hypoglycemia, and excluding patients with infection and venous thromboembolism, the odds ratio for severe tachycardia with antipsychotic medication use was 4.09 (95% CI: 1.64 to 10.2).
Since the introduction of the Medicines Market Reorganization Act (AMNOG) in 2011, there have been some structural changes for pharmaceutical manufacturers, due to the early assessment of benefits in the market launch of innovative drugs. This means that the manufacturer is constantly faced with challenges in determining the target population by using prevalence and incidence. Even given the same indication, there are often different approaches and models used for estimating the target population. In bladder carcinoma, the fourth most common tumor in men, there have been many advances in the field of immunotherapy for the treatment of locally advanced or metastatic carcinomas. These can be used to compare existing dossiers. The aim of this study was to evaluate the quality of the prevalence and incidence calculations of the dossiers in the indication urothelial carcinoma and to identify the recommendations for action that can be derived for their future determination. This problem was examined based on the methods paper of the Institute for Quality and Efficiency in Health Care and the benefit assessments of the decisions on additional benefits. Our comparison showed similarities in the use of epidemiological measures, but identified mainly differences in the calculation steps of the target population. As a result, the target population was mostly underestimated or overestimated. The quality of the dossiers differed mostly in the traceability of the calculations and the origin of data. With regard to external validity and generalizability to the German health care system, there is still room for improvement.
ABSTRACT Background: Surgery plays an important role in the management of ulcerative colitis. Despite its curative intent, complications of the procedure are common and can have significant consequences to patients and care providers. We reviewed outcomes and rates of colectomy and its complications in ulcerative colitis (UC) patients in clinical practice. Materials and methods: MEDLINE, MEDLINE In-Process, Embase and Cochrane databases were searched for observational studies (January 2006–May 2017) reporting outcomes of surgery in moderate to severe UC in European countries. Studies were included if they reported colectomy rates, complications rate, predictors of colectomy and change in diagnosis in ulcerative colitis at the time of surgery. Results: 114 publications reporting either colectomy rates, postoperative complications or predictors of colectomy were identified. The overall rate of surgery from treatment initiation was reported in 20 articles and varied from 6% to 56% (follow-up time from 0.5 to 9 years). Early complications (≤30 days post-operatively) occurred in 0%–53% of patients undergoing surgery and late complications (>30 days post-operatively) occurred in 3.20%–58%. The common complications reported after colectomy (proctocolectomy or ileal pouch-anal anastomosis) were bowel obstruction, infectious complications and pouch-related complications (pouchitis, pouch failure). Three factors were found to be significant predictors of colectomy: a severe disease at baseline, being resistant to steroids and being frequently hospitalised. Conclusion: Colectomy rates vary widely among ulcerative colitis patients depending on type of patients (moderate, severe, refractory) and to patient's previous medical therapies. Surgery is still associated with a range of short and long term complications which might represent a source of burden in terms of cost and quality of life. Highlights:
Background The fully human monoclonal antibody guselkumab is an effective treatment option for patients with moderate to severe psoriasis. Objective The objective of this study was to examine the cost per responder of guselkumab compared with other targeted therapies for the treatment of moderate to severe plaque psoriasis in Germany. Methods A one-year cost per responder model was developed based on efficacy and safety data from a published network meta-analysis. Drug, treatment administration, resource use, and adverse event costs were included in the analysis. The primary analysis assessed the cost per Psoriasis Area and Severity Index (PASI) 90 responder at week 16. Additional analyses were conducted at year 1. In the year 1 analyses, treatment response was assessed at the end of the induction period (week 16) to determine which patients continued onto maintenance therapy (responders) and which patients moved onto a subsequent adalimumab or secukinumab therapy (non-responders). Results At week 16, the cost per PASI 90 responder was lower for guselkumab than all comparators except adalimumab and brodalumab. Similarly, in the year 1 analyses, guselkumab had a lower cost per PASI 90 responder than all comparators except brodalumab. Conclusions Guselkumab is a cost-effective therapy option in Germany.

Background: Biologics used to treat ulcerative colitis (UC) may lose their effect over time, requiring patients to undergo dose escalation or treatment switching, and systematic literature reviews of real-world evidence on these topics are lacking. Aim: To summarize the occurrence and outcomes of dose escalation and treatment switching in UC patients in real-world evidence. Methods: Studies were searched through MEDLINE, MEDLINE IN PROCESS, Embase and Cochrane (2006-2017) as well as proceedings from three major scientific meetings. Results: In total, 41 studies were included in the review among which 35 covered dose escalation and 12 covered treatment switching of biologics. Tumor necrosis factor antagonist (anti-TNF) escalation for all patients included at induction ranged from 5% (6 months) to 50% (median 0.67 years) and 15.2% to 70.8% (8 weeks) for anti-TNF induction responders. Mean/median time to dose escalation on anti-TNF ranged from 1.84 to 11 months. The most common switching pattern, infliximab -> adalimumab, occurred in 3.8% (median 5.6 years) to 25.5% (mean 3.3 years) of patients. Conclusions: Dose escalation and treatment switching of biologics may be considered as indicators of suboptimal therapy suggesting a lack of long-term remission and response under current therapies.
Background The economic burden of ulcerative colitis (UC), specifically related to indirect costs, is not extensively documented. Understanding and quantifying it is required by health care decision makers. Aim To assess the impact of indirect costs of UC in observation studies. Method A systematic literature search was conducted in MEDLINE®, Embase® and Cochrane Library to capture all relevant publications reporting outcomes on absenteeism, presenteeism and productivity losses in moderate to severe UC. Eligibility criteria for inclusion into the review were established using a predefined PICOS scheme. All costs were adjusted to 2017 currency values (USD dollars, $). Results In total, 18 studies reporting data on indirect costs were included in the analysis. Absenteeism costs were classified into three categories: sick leave, short-term and long-term disability. Most of the studies captured absenteeism costs related specifically to sick leave, which was experienced on average by 10 to 24% patients with UC. Only three studies captured presenteeism costs, as these are difficult to measure, however costs ranged from 1602 $ to 2947 $ per patient year. The proportion of indirect costs accounted for 35% of total UC costs (Total UC costs were defined as the sum of healthcare costs, productivity costs and out-of-pocket costs). Discussion A limited number of studies were identified describing the indirect costs in patients with moderate to severe UC. Insufficient data on different components of costs allowed a limited analysis on the impact of indirect costs in patients with UC. Further studies are needed to gain an understanding of the influence of UC on patients’ functional abilities.
BACKGROUND:Treatment of multidrug-resistant tuberculosis (MDR-TB) is complex, lengthy, and involves a minimum of four drugs termed a background regimen (BR), that have not previously been prescribed or that have proven susceptible to patient sputum culture isolates. In recent years, promising new treatment options have emerged as add-on therapies to a BR. The aim of this study was to evaluate the long-term costs and effectiveness of adding the novel or group 5 interventions bedaquiline, delamanid, and linezolid to a background regimen (BR) of drugs for the treatment of adult patients with pulmonary multidrug-resistant tuberculosis (MDR-TB), within their marketing authorisations, from a German healthcare cost-effectiveness perspective.METHODS:A cohort-based Markov model was developed to simulate the incremental cost-effectiveness ratio of bedaquiline plus BR, delamanid plus BR, or linezolid plus BR versus BR alone in the treatment of MDR-TB, over a 10-year time horizon. Effectiveness of treatment was evaluated in Quality-Adjusted Life-Years (QALYs) and Life-Years Gained (LYG), using inputs from clinical trials for bedaquiline and delamanid and from a German observational study for linezolid. Cost data were obtained from German Drug Directory costs (€/2015), published literature, and expert opinion. A 3% yearly discount rate was applied. Probabilistic and deterministic sensitivity analyses were conducted.RESULTS:The total discounted costs per-patient were €85,575 for bedaquiline plus BR, €81,079 for delamanid plus BR, and €80,460 for linezolid plus BR, compared with a cost of €60,962 for BR alone. The total discounted QALYs per-patient were 5.95 for bedaquiline plus BR, 5.36 for delamanid plus BR, and 3.91 for linezolid plus BR, compared with 3.68 for BR alone. All interventions were therefore associated with higher QALYs and higher costs than BR alone, with incremental costs per QALY gained of €22,238 for bedaquiline, €38,703 for delamanid, and €87,484 for linezolid, versus BR alone. In a fully incremental analysis, bedaquiline plus BR was the most cost-effective treatment option at thresholds greater than €22,000 per QALY gained. In probabilistic analyses, the probability that bedaquiline plus BR was the most cost-effective treatment strategy at a willingness-to-pay threshold of €30,000 was 54.5%, compared with 22.9% for BR alone, 18.2% for delamanid plus BR, and 4.4% for linezolid.CONCLUSIONS:In Germany, the addition of bedaquiline, delamanid, or linezolid to a BR would result in QALY gains over BR alone. Based on this analysis, bedaquiline is likely to be the most cost-effective intervention for the treatment of MDR-TB, when added to a BR regimen at thresholds greater than €22,000 per QALY.
Background Today's highly efficacious, low-toxicity interferon-free treatment regimens for chronic hepatitis C virus (HCV) can cure most patients with HCV in 12–24 weeks. The aim of this study was to understand how the introduction of shorter duration treatment regimens for HCV will impact the capacity for treatment and value to society. Methods A Markov model of HCV transmission and progression was constructed, incorporating nationally representative data on HCV prevalence, incidence and progression; mortality, treatment costs, medical expenditures, employment probabilities and disability payments in Germany. The model was stratified by HCV genotype and exposure route (1-time healthcare exposure, injection drug use and sexual activity). Treatment scenarios were based on German treatment guidelines and projected treatment capacity. The impact of different treatment scenarios on disease transmission and prevalence, quality-adjusted life years (QALYs), treatment costs, medical expenditures, employment and disability expenditures was calculated. Results Depending on their adoption profile, new treatment regimens and protocols introduced over the next several years will increase HCV treatment capacity in Germany by 8–30%, reducing disease transmission and prevalence, increasing QALYs and adding €94–310 million in discounted social value (QALYs plus medical savings net of treatment costs) over a 30-year horizon. Additional social value in the form of higher employment and lower disability would also result. Conclusions The introduction of shorter HCV treatment regimens and the resulting increased treatment capacity in Germany would result in large gains to society by reducing disease transmission and prevalence, resulting in longer, healthier, more productive lives for current and future generations.

The emergence of multi-drug-resistant (MDR) and extensively drug-resistant (XDR) tuberculosis (TB) has re-established TB as a major worldwide health concern [1–3]. Compared with conventional TB drug regimens, treatments for MDR-TB and XDR-TB are more toxic, expensive and associated with poorer outcomes [3, 4]. In Germany, 102 (2.4%) of the 4318 TB cases reported for 2013 were MDR-TB, including 10 patients with XDR-TB [5], increasing from 54 (1.8%) cases in 2011 [5, 6]. An important factor behind the increase in Germany is migration, with more cases occurring in patients from the former Soviet Union than in native Germans [5]. Multidrug-resistant tuberculosis (MDR-TB) is designated an orphan disease in Germany, with less than 100 patients per year. TB case reporting has been obligatory since 2001 due to the Protection against Infection act (IfSG). The objective of this study was to compare the incidence of MDR-TB from different epidemiological data sources in Germany with data collected by the Robert-Koch-Institute (RKI) according to the legal requirement. The following potential sources of epidemiological data of MDR-TB in Germany (for the year 2012) were searched: a systematic review of the literature, data from a statutory sickness fund (SHI) and data from the Federal Office of Administration (BVA) used for the risk adjustment scheme (Morbi-RSA) in the social health insurance system. Data from these sources were then compared with those collected by the RKI. The systematic literature review provided 445 relevant abstracts which were screened by two independent reviewers. Selection of 16 possible full text papers revealed no relevant publications on MDR-TB in Germany. Data from sickness funds as well as the BVA also showed no reported cases of MDR-TB, although both gave indications on the incidence of drug-sensitive TB (91 cases/100,000 & 52 cases/100,000, respectively). The data provided by the RKI reported 4,187 cases of TB (incidence: 5.2 cases/100,000) of which 65 cases (2.3%) were MDR-TB. Two factors are most striking: reports specific to MDR-TB are generally hard to find in SHI databases due to a lack of specific ICD-10 codes, but can be approximated with ICD-10 codes for drug-sensitive TB plus medication use. Furthermore, information on TB incidence differs widely among the various data sources in Germany, possibly due to the different ways in which data are collected.
